This is a compatibility guide to running Linux with the Fujitsu Amilo Pi3560 laptop.

| Name | Fujitsu Amilo Pi3560 |
| Processor | Intel Core 2 Duo Processor P7450/T6600: 2.2 GHz - 2.13 GHz, 1066MHz/800MHz FSB, 3/2 MB On-Die L2 Cache Intel Pentium Processor T4300: 2.1 GHz, 800MHz FSB, 1MB On-Die L2 Cache |
| Screen | 16” WXGA (1366×768) 15.6” WXGA (1366×768) |
| Graphics | NVIDIA GeForce GT 240M |
| RAM | Up to 8GB |
| HDD | 320GB to 500GB - 5400rpm |
| Optical Drive | DVD Super Multi Blu-Ray Drive |
| Network | 10/100/1000 Optional,802.11b/g |
| Device | Compatibility | Comments |
|---|---|---|
| Processor | Works | |
| Screen | Works | |
| HDD | Works | |
| Optical Drive | Works | |
| Graphics | Works | |
| Sound | Works | |
| Ethernet | Works | |
| Wireless | Works | |
| Bluetooth | Not Tested | |
| USB | Works | |
| Card Reader | Not Tested | |
| ExpressCard Slot | Not Tested | |
| Webcam | Not Tested |
Tested with Ubuntu 10.04.
The Fujitsu Amilo Pi3560 works really well with Linux, no problems to report.
